Betty Ford Alpine Gardens


A Gorgeous High Altitude Botanical Garden 


The Betty Ford Alpine Gardens is an internationally acclaimed botanic gardens known for its alpine horticulture, education and conservation. It is the highest elevation botanical garden in North America situated at 8,200’ (2,700 m) in Vail, CO in the central Rocky Mountains. This beautiful setting boasts an extensive and unique collection of alpine and mountain plants collected from around the world.

Vail Valley Skateboard Parks


Popular Skateboard Parks throughout the Vail Valley


Skateboard parks are the perfect place for fun, summer activities whether your a first-time skater or a seasoned pro. Local skate parks around Vail can be enjoyed skateboarders, bikers, scooters and aggressive inline skaters or on roller blades and all are welcomed. Each park is designed for its specific location and to provide unique challenges to its users. However, most parks incorporate bowl, street plaza and/or flow designs. Please were a helmet at all facilities.

Vail Farmers Market


A Fantastic Array of Produce, Artisan Gifts, Flowers, Jewelry and More


For more than 20 years the Vail Farmers Market has flourished on Meadow Drive in Vail, CO. With more than 140 tents on 16 Sundays throughout the summer this market is sure to please. We have entertainment for everyone and bring people from all over to enjoy the Rocky Mountains on a Sunday. Enjoy strolling down the pedestrian area while tasting treats and enjoying live music and entertainment. The Market begins mid June and goes through the beginning of October.
